Bioactivity | 5-Hydroxyvanillin is the product of the bacterial and fungal breakdown of ferulic acid, an abundant component in cell walls of found in many seed and leaves[1]. |
CAS | 3934-87-0 |
Formula | C8H8O4 |
Molar Mass | 168.15 |
